Treyvaux Cabin by LVPH Architectes: A Self-Sufficient Wooden Retreat in the Swiss Landscape
A self-sufficient wooden cabin in Treyvaux, Switzerland, blending sustainable design, off-grid systems, and panoramic Alpine views.
Nestled on the rolling heights of Treyvaux, Switzerland, this compact 95-square-meter cabin designed by LVPH Architectes exemplifies sustainable alpine living through minimal intervention and maximum harmony with the landscape. Located on an active agricultural estate, the project responds to both functional farming requirements and the natural topography, achieving a balance between ecological sensitivity and contemporary architecture.

A Strategic Site Integration
The cabin sits at the center of the plot—a location chosen deliberately for operational ease, panoramic views, and optimal terrain adaptation. Elevated on 14 concrete pilings, the structure gently perches above the steep slope, minimizing its footprint and avoiding extensive excavation. Entry is granted through a north-facing walkway, preserving privacy and reinforcing the project’s axial layout.


Layered Spatial Organization
The architecture unfolds over two levels:
- Ground Level: Centered around a compact circulation core, this level hosts two bedrooms, a minimalist bathroom, a utility room, and a fireplace—all arranged with pragmatic efficiency.
- Upper Level: The heart of the home lies here, where a central symmetrical kitchen connects fluidly to the living and dining spaces. Built-in benches extend outward, blurring boundaries between indoor and outdoor spaces. A key feature is the set of six large sliding windows on the southern façade. Using a counterweight system, these openings slide into the wall to transform the upper level into an open belvedere, offering expansive views of the surrounding forest and mountains.


Constructed Entirely of Wood
The cabin’s primary structure is made of seven timber frames, supporting the walls, floors, and roof. The use of locally sourced wood aligns with the project’s low-impact philosophy while offering thermal performance and aesthetic warmth.

Off-Grid and Energy-Independent
The Treyvaux Cabin is a fully autonomous dwelling, utilizing on-site renewable resources to meet all utility needs:
- Water is sourced from a nearby spring.
- Electricity is generated from 63 photovoltaic panels on the roof and supplemented by 12 additional movable panels during winter.
- Energy storage is handled by two 10 kWh batteries.
- Heating is provided by a central wood-burning stove, and hot water is produced by a solar-powered heat pump.
- Passive cooling is achieved by opening the façade-wide sliding windows and shading from the southern overhang.
- Wastewater is directed to the estate’s manure pit, integrating seamlessly into the agricultural infrastructure.


Architecture as Environmental Stewardship
More than just a modern mountain cabin, the Treyvaux Cabin is a model for sustainable rural architecture. It embraces both tradition and innovation—honoring the rhythms of the land while enabling a self-sufficient lifestyle. The result is a dwelling that is technologically advanced, environmentally sensitive, and profoundly connected to place.
